What Is a Hemp-Derived Delta 9 Seltzer?

A hemp-derived Delta 9 seltzer is a sparkling water or flavored beverage that contains an emulsified dose of Delta-9 THC extracted from hemp. The “hemp-derived” part is the key legal distinction: under the 2018 Farm Bill, products containing Delta-9 THC are legal as long as the finished product contains less than 0.3% Delta-9 THC by dry weight. A 12-ounce can of seltzer weighs roughly 355 grams, meaning it can contain up to ~1,065mg of Delta-9 THC and still be under the 0.3% threshold. In practice, most compliant THC seltzers contain between 2–10mg per can — well under the legal limit.

The THC is delivered through a process called nanoemulsion, which breaks the oil-soluble cannabinoids into tiny water-compatible droplets. This allows the THC to mix evenly with the beverage and absorb more quickly into the body than traditional edibles.

How Do Hemp THC Seltzers Compare to Traditional Edibles?

THC beverages work very differently from gummies, cookies, or other traditional edibles. The key differences:

Onset time. THC seltzers typically produce effects within 15–45 minutes. Traditional gummies and baked edibles take 45–120 minutes. The faster onset is because of the nanoemulsion technology and because liquids absorb more quickly through the stomach and small intestine.

Duration. Seltzer effects typically last 2–4 hours. Traditional edibles last 4–8 hours. The shorter duration gives consumers more control over their experience and makes seltzers a better fit for social occasions where you don’t want to be high all night.

Onset predictability. Because the absorption pathway is different, seltzer effects tend to feel more like smoking or vaping — coming on gradually and leveling out — compared to the sometimes sharp peak of a traditional edible.

Dosing precision. Each can delivers a single, measured dose. No guesswork about cutting a gummy in half or estimating portions.

Calorie profile. Seltzers are typically low-calorie or zero-calorie. A 5mg THC seltzer can be under 10 calories, compared to 10–25 calories per gummy.

Why Are THC Seltzers Growing So Fast?

The hemp THC beverage category has grown dramatically in 2026 for several converging reasons:

Alcohol alternative positioning. Many consumers are reducing alcohol intake for health, wellness, or lifestyle reasons. A THC seltzer offers a similar social ritual (cracking a cold drink at dinner, with friends, at a cookout) without the hangover, empty calories, or sleep disruption that alcohol brings.

Retail distribution. THC seltzers have entered mainstream retail channels in ways other hemp products haven’t. You can find hemp-derived THC beverages at liquor stores, gas stations, and — increasingly — major convenience store chains in states where they’re legal.

Federal regulatory stability (relative). Delta-9 gummies and seltzers were unaffected by the Texas DSHS rules that banned smokable hemp. They also have the longest runway under the federal November 12, 2026 changes — while H.R. 5371’s 0.4mg per container limit would require reformulation, the product category remains workable in a way that THCA flower doesn’t.

Discretion. A seltzer can is indistinguishable from any other canned beverage, which makes it far more socially flexible than smoking flower or dabbing.

Consistent experience. Because the dose is measured and the onset is predictable, seltzers deliver a more repeatable experience than flower, where potency varies by strain, harvest, and smoking technique.

What Does a Delta 9 Seltzer Feel Like?

A 5mg Delta 9 THC seltzer produces mild euphoria, relaxation, and a subtle lift in mood for most adult consumers. It’s often compared to a glass of wine in terms of intensity — noticeable and pleasant, but not overwhelming. At 10mg, effects are more pronounced, with deeper relaxation and possibly reduced inhibition. At 20mg+, effects rival smoking a pre-roll or consuming a larger edible.

The experience varies significantly based on:

  • Tolerance (regular users feel less)
  • Body weight and metabolism
  • Whether you’ve eaten recently (empty stomach = faster, stronger onset)
  • Individual sensitivity

Because effects come on in 15–45 minutes rather than hours, seltzers are much easier to titrate than traditional edibles. If you want more, you can have another in 45 minutes with a good sense of where you already are.

What’s the Right Dose for a Beginner?

Start with 5mg and wait at least 60 minutes before consuming more. If 5mg feels too mild, try 10mg (either a second 5mg seltzer or a single 10mg beverage) next time. Most consumers find their ideal dose in the 5–15mg range.

Important dosing guidelines:

  • Don’t mix with alcohol — the combination can amplify effects unpredictably
  • Don’t drive after any THC dose — impairment can last 4–6+ hours
  • Eat first if possible — empty stomach dosing produces more intense effects
  • Know your source — only buy from brands that publish third-party lab results

How Do I Know a THC Seltzer Is Legit?

The hemp THC beverage category has attracted some questionable entrants alongside the quality brands. Here’s what separates legitimate products from ones to avoid:

Third-party lab tested (COA available). Reputable brands publish batch-specific Certificates of Analysis from ISO/IEC 17025-accredited labs. The COA should show cannabinoid content, confirm Farm Bill compliance (less than 0.3% Delta-9 THC by dry weight), and screen for pesticides, heavy metals, and microbial contamination.

Clear dosing information. The label should clearly state the milligrams of Delta-9 THC per serving and per container. Vague dosing language is a flag.

Hemp-derived, not synthetic. The product should be made from natural Delta-9 THC extracted from hemp — not synthetic THC derivatives like Delta-8 or Delta-10 being marketed as “Delta 9 effects.”

Recognizable brand with real reviews. Established hemp brands with verified customer reviews and visible transparency (full ingredient lists, batch tracking) are safer bets than unknown products appearing only at discount retailers.

Compliant labeling. Farm Bill-compliant packaging includes the required disclaimers, third-party lab testing indicator, and clear “hemp-derived” language.

Frequently Asked Questions

Will a hemp-derived Delta 9 seltzer get me high?

Yes. Hemp-derived Delta 9 THC is chemically identical to the Delta 9 THC found in marijuana. The legal distinction is about the source and concentration, not the molecule. A 5–10mg seltzer produces a mild to moderate high for most adults.

How long does a Delta 9 seltzer take to kick in?

Most consumers feel effects within 15–45 minutes, significantly faster than traditional edibles like gummies (which typically take 45–120 minutes). The nanoemulsion technology and liquid form speed absorption.

How long do Delta 9 seltzer effects last?

Typically 2–4 hours, compared to 4–8 hours for traditional edibles. The shorter duration makes seltzers more practical for social settings where you don’t want to be high all night.

Will a Delta 9 seltzer make me fail a drug test?

Yes. Delta 9 THC produces the same metabolites that standard drug tests detect. If you’re subject to workplace drug testing, treat hemp-derived Delta 9 products the same as any other source of THC. For the full drug testing guide, see Does THCA Show Up on a Drug Test?

Are Delta 9 seltzers legal to ship across state lines?

Under the 2018 Farm Bill, hemp-derived Delta 9 products are federally legal and can be shipped via USPS, UPS, and FedEx to most states. A small number of states restrict or ban hemp-derived THC products. Always check your state’s rules before ordering. See our state legality guide.

Can I drink more than one Delta 9 seltzer in a sitting?

Yes, but titrate carefully. Because effects come on in 15–45 minutes, you can have one, wait an hour, assess how you feel, and decide whether to have a second. Don’t stack multiple seltzers quickly — the effects compound as they absorb.

What’s the difference between a 5mg and a 10mg Delta 9 seltzer?

5mg is a mild, beer-equivalent dose suitable for beginners and social sipping. 10mg is moderate, comparable to a stronger cocktail, appropriate for more experienced consumers or deeper relaxation. Above 10mg, effects become substantial and closer to a full edible dose.
